What Does Senpai Mean?

what does senpai mean

In Japanese culture, senpai (先輩) is a term used to address someone who is more experienced or senior than oneself. This can be in the context of school, work, or any other social setting. What Do Lice Look Like?

what do lice look like

Lice are small, parasitic insects that feed on human blood. They are wingless and have six legs, and their bodies are flat and oval-shaped. What is the 13th Amendment?

what is the 13th amendment

The Thirteenth Amendment to the United States Constitution prohibits slavery and involuntary servitude, except as punishment for a crime.
